A gas is allowed to expand reversibly under adiabatic conditions. What is zero for such a process ?
A. `DeltaG=0`
B. `DeltaT=0`
C. `DeltaS=0`
D. None of these

Correct Answer - C
For adiabatic process, `deltaq=0` , `DeltaS` which is `deltaq//T` is also zero.
